不使用SSL时显示小工具

时间:2012-09-08 作者:Lucas Kauffman

我的wordpress站点支持http和https。我想做的是在http上冲浪时添加一个小部件,上面写着“Surf this site secure”,向访问者显示我也有一个安全版本。

我不想强迫他们在SSL上冲浪,因为我使用的证书类型在Windows XP上不受支持。

现在我该怎么做?

2 个回复
最合适的回答,由SO网友:mkostelac 整理而成

WordPress具有用于此目的的内置函数-is\\u ssl()。http://codex.wordpress.org/Function_Reference/is_ssl

所以,您应该编辑这个小部件,并放置如下内容

if ( is_ssl() ) {

} else {
    echo \'you should use ssl\';
}

SO网友:idontknowhow

try this one

if ($_SERVER[\'HTTPS\'] != "on") { 

    //your code

}
结束

相关推荐

Using tabs in admin widgets

更新:我应该指出,我在插件/主题选项页面上测试了下面的方法,效果非常好。事实上,我还能够包括jQuery cookie插件,以保留页面加载之间的当前选项卡选择(很好!)。当您有多个小部件选项时,尝试向管理小部件添加选项卡以减少表单占用空间。我正在使用WordPress附带的jQuery UI选项卡。以下是我迄今为止在插件中编写的代码。http://pastebin.com/fe4wdBcp当小部件被拖动到小部件区域时,选项卡似乎呈现为OK,但您无法单击查看第二个选项卡。更糟糕的是,如果刷新窗口小部件页面,